Something every parent needs to hear: UV damage in childhood doesn’t disappear—it accumulates. Every unprotected moment in the sun adds up over a lifetime, and the research is clear that childhood sun exposure is one of the strongest predictors of skin cancer risk in adulthood. That’s why sun protection isn’t optional—it’s one of the most important things we can do for our kids starting from infancy.
